Roger Tibbetts
Visiting Artist Lecture Series
When: Thursday, March 6, 2008, 6:30 p.m.
Where: Meadows Museum (SMU), 5900 Bishop Boulevard, University Park
Cost: Free
Categories:
Description
Roger Tibbetts is a sculptor and professor of fine arts at Massachusetts College of Art. He has had exhibitions at the Ruggiero Gallery, New York; Museum of Fine Arts, Boston; and Rose Museum, Brandeis University. He has received National Endowment for the Arts Individual Artist Grants twice, a Louis Comfort Tiffany Foundation Grant and a Guggenheim.
